VS

Home > Care Homes UK > Abigail House - Newcastle Upon Tyne > Related

Abigail House - Newcastle upon Tyne Related

Details Rankings Comparisons Related
Find Care Homes UK similar to Abigail House - Newcastle upon Tyne

 

 

 

 


Scroll To Top

saved